Why can’t I enter the BIOS during startup?

0
2
Asked By MellowPine47 On

I'm trying to access the BIOS directly during startup so I can change a few settings, but pressing Delete or F8 doesn't do anything. The computer boots Windows normally, and it can also boot Bazzite or Ubuntu from a USB drive. I can reach the BIOS through Windows' advanced recovery options, but I'd prefer to enter it without needing Windows. The motherboard appears to be an ASUS M5A97 R2.0 with an FX-6300 processor and 16 GB of RAM. I haven't knowingly changed any relevant settings, so I'm not sure why the startup keys aren't working.

Answered By CopperLark8 On

For that ASUS board, Delete is the usual BIOS key, with F2 sometimes working as an alternative. Start tapping the key repeatedly immediately after pressing the power button rather than holding it down. Also try a different keyboard port—preferably a rear USB 2.0 port—and, if possible, a basic wired keyboard. Some older boards don’t initialize certain USB keyboards early enough during startup.

Answered By SilverNectar5 On

If no keyboard works early in startup, connect one directly to the motherboard instead of using a hub or front-panel port. A PS/2 keyboard would be worth trying if you have access to one, since it is detected before USB devices on many older boards. As a last resort, you could clear the CMOS, but back up or note your current BIOS settings first because that resets them.
